    What a great place! An historic house beautifully restored & adapted for it's current use. The people running it could not have been nicer, they made sure every detail of the room, breakfast etc were perfect. The room was spotless & furnished with great taste, fitting in completely with the age of the building. Great location, just a few minutes walk from Main Street. Having stayed in literally hundreds if not thousands of places over many years, this is one of only a handful that stand out & that one always remember. Definitely a 'go to' place in Heber City.

    The house is on 2 busy streets with plenty of construction trucks since Heber City is growing rapidly. This created a lot of noise inside and outside the B&B, which is no fault of the owner, of course. We left the air conditioner on all night which acted as "white noise" to block most of the traffic noise.

    Beautiful old historic house in good location. Breakfast was excellent with many choices. Plenty of parking. Staff very friendly.

    I know they are going for rustic, but my dresser's drawers were tough to open and close. The free standing tub with shower add-on was a bit to deal with. The street noise was worse than expected, but not too bad.

    Very cozy and comfortable. The made to order crepe or egg breakfast (and a few other options) was excellent and the service was great. Location is good - we walked to dinner every night - just a few blocks off the main drag. The rooms seem to be well spaced, both on the same floor and with floors above (at least my room was!).
